Description

Nos 2 and 4 Newbiggen Street is a building that dates from the 17th century or earlier. It features a timber frame that is clad in brick and serves as the return front to the Swan Hotel. The roof is covered with red plain tiles, and the front is painted brick. The building has two storeys and a six-window range, with 18th-century double-hung, vertical sliding sashes that include glazing bars. There is also a 19th-century bow window. The door to No. 2 is adorned with reeded architraves and head, along with panelled reveals.
